This weekends Orange ride will be the Simi Loop. We will ride into Thousand Oaks, through Wood Ranch, across Simi Valley via the bike path and over Santa Susanna to Box Canyon. We will then head down Valley Circle to Calabasas Rd. We'll return Mureau rd to Agoura Rd.
Apprx 49 miles and 3900' of climbing

The Orange ride is an intermediate/advanced recreational ride 40 to 50 miles in length with an average pace of 15+mph. It is not a "no drop ride" but as always let's try to stick together and have a fun,safe ride.
 
Inclement weather policy: In the interest of safety, whenever it is either actively raining or the ride route has wet roads, it is our club policy to cancel a club ride. Club members may still choose to meet and ride in these conditions; however, the ride will not be considered an official club ride.
